MIT大学院生のデービット・メリルが未来の玩具「シフタブル」のデモを行います。この手のひらサイズの電子ブロック「シフタブル」は、積み上げたりシャッフルすると計算をしたり、音楽を奏でたり、友達と話までできてしまう。次の実践型教育にはこれがくる?

David Merrill works on Siftables, tiny computer blocks that interact with each other to make networks (and music). Full bio »
